US police have issued an evacuation order as the hijacked plane could crash into a supermarket.
Images posted on social media show the plane flying over the Mississippi.
The Tupelo Police Department said it was told the aircraft had lost control around 5 a.m.
The pilot said he was “deliberately threatening to hit Walmart.” [sic] I am at Westmain and have been in contact to speak with them.
At 08:35 BST, the pilot was flying north over Union County, north of Tupelo, making a random turn.
“Local, state and federal authorities continue to monitor this dangerous situation,” police said.
An earlier statement read: “Citizens are asked to avoid the area until the situation is clarified.
“The danger zone is much wider than the Tupelo due to the maneuverability of this type of aircraft.”

The aircraft is a white twin-engine Beechcraft King Air.
It can carry 7 people, has a wingspan of 50 feet and weighs 3 tons.
Mississippi Governor Tate Reeves tweeted: “State Police and Emergency Managers are closely monitoring this dangerous situation.
“All citizens should be vigilant and aware of the latest information from the Tupelo Police Department.”
Law enforcement officials told the Northeast Mississippi Daily Journal that the plane had left the airspace around Tupelo and was flying near Toyota’s Blue Springs manufacturing plant.
